  • Why Jesus Called God “Abba”—and What It Means for Us
    In Aramaic and Hebrew, the informal, familiar form of address for one’s father, used both by young and adult children, is Abba But for a Jew to address God as Abba in prayer was unheard of in ancient Israel It would have struck a Jew as irreverent and presumptuous

  • What does it mean that God is our Abba Father?
    In Mark 14:36, Jesus addresses His Father as “Abba, Father” in His prayer in Gethsemane In Romans 8:15, “Abba, Father” is mentioned in relation to the Spirit’s work of adoption that makes us God’s children and heirs with Christ

  • Topical Bible: Abba, Father
    Mark 14:36 : In the Garden of Gethsemane, Jesus uses the term "Abba, Father" during His prayer, expressing His deep anguish and submission to God's will The verse states, "‘Abba, Father,’ He said, ‘all things are possible for You Take this cup from Me Yet not what I will, but what You will ’"
